COGS Charity Commission Annual Report  April 2024 

We held three working parties in 2023, one in April and two in July. Thank you to everyone who supported and worked so hard.  Winter pruning was taken on by Jacqueline and Steve so a big thank you to them.  Grass paths are being cut rather than the whole orchard which encourages wildlife. General maintenance and tidying working party will be planned shortly, when hopefully the weather will settle down. 

We invited Year 5 from the Primary School to the orchard for an active science afternoon last September.  We all had a great time, even though the weather could have been a bit dryer 

Not only did the children identify various bugs found in the bug hotel, they made it a dry, safe environment for creatures to hunker down over the winter months. They also heard all about the different types of apples grown in the orchard,  had a tasting and decorated apples with cloves to make fun faces. The children were fascinated to learn more about pollination and the importance of various species. 

The apple and damson trees are looking healthy and we hope that this spring we will have a good show of blossom, with an abundant crop of apples to be enjoyed in autumn. 

Apple Day was a great success, about 500kg apples making 300 litres of juice. We really appreciate all the help people give at this free event, it simply couldn't happen without them. 

Inside People’s Hall there was lots to do, great music from Common Ground, delicious food , plants to buy, children's activities, and apples identified by a member of South Lakeland Orchard Group (SLOG). 

In addition to this four local groups were represented, the Sedbergh Beekeepers,  Cumbria Wildlife Trust,  Red Squirrel Group and Master Composters, and a successful raffle was held. All these activities are run by volunteers, without whom it would be impossible to put on this family friendly event. 

We raised just over £500 this year, which is a huge help in running the orchard so thank you for to everyone for your support. 

It's been great to see so many people enjoying the peace and quiet of the orchard while taking in the views. There have been a few family picnics too,  and some fun to be had in and around the stump circle. 

We have received a grant for £300 from the Community Trust which will be used to replace wood surrounds and bark chippings in the stump circle.  We also received a grant from Sedbergh Parish Council for £300  to help replace one of the benches. 

There is still occasional dog fouling, but much less than before which is really good news. Hopefully the new signs have had the desired effect. 

Our thanks to Malcolm Townson for his 8 years of mowing, he has now decided to cut back on his workload and wish him well in the future. 

Thank you to all those who have and are supporting the Community Orchard - we couldn't do it without you, and in particular to our 46 members.
